Smart Appliance Market to Reach Nearly $35 Billion Annually by 2020, Forecasts Pike Research
BOULDER, Colo. --(Business Wire)--
As utilities around the world deploy smart meters, smart appliances
(which use an intelligent power management strategy to optimize the load
on the power distribution grid) have a significant role to play in
realizing the vision of the smart grid. Currently, these appliances are
limited in terms of availability and types of products, but they will
start to represent an increasing share of the total appliance market
after 2015. According to a recent report from Pike
Research, a part of Navigant's Energy Practice, the annual value of
the smart appliance market will grow from $613 million in 2012 to $34.9
billion in 2020.
"The market for smart appliances has not developed as quickly as
anticipated, due primarily to the fact that there are very few smart
appliances commercially available," says senior research analyst Bob
Lockhart. "In order for this market to flourish, there needs to be a
wider selection of appliances by type, by brand, and by price range. In
addition, it will take time and education to bring smart appliance
awareness and interest to the forefront of consumers' minds."
One interim technology, which could serve as a bridge to greater
awareness of smart appliances, is smart plugs, according to the report.
These devices act as sensors for conventional appliances and electronic
devices, enabling consumers to track electricity usage by the outlet.
While the number of smart appliances remains low, and prices of
available models remain high, smart plugs may be able to provide
consumers with a way to save money on energy bills while famiiarizing
themselves with smart household technology and its benefits.
